H3 Case Studies: Actresses Redefining Screen Impact
Zendaya has become a cultural icon by blending charisma with fearless role choices. Her role as Rue in Euphoria merges teenage rebellion with psychological complexity, earning acclaim for emotional truth rather than physical presentation. In Dune: Part Two, she portrayed Circile with quiet strength, proving power needs no exaggerated gestures. Her influence extends beyond film—she advocates for inclusive storytelling, reinforcing that presence is rooted in authenticity.
Florence Pugh stands out for her fearless physical and emotional range. In Midsommar, her raw vulnerability transformed a supporting role into a haunting centerpiece, demonstrating how subtle expressions can carry immense weight. In Black Widow, she fused athleticism with emotional nuance, redefining the action heroine archetype. Critics note her ability to convey trauma and resilience without overstatement, making every glance and pause deliberate and impactful.
Tessa Thompson continues to redefine leading woman archetypes. From Westworld to Thor: Love and Thunder, her performances balance strength and sensitivity, using presence to anchor complex narratives. She challenges industry norms by embracing roles that reject one-dimensional female tropes, instead highlighting intelligence, agency, and emotional depth—hallmarks of modern cinematic excellence.
